DoctorBill wrote:

Using SM 2.46 in Windows 7.  Windows or SM option ?

My SM Icons are stacked one on top of another at Lower Left.

Is there an option to just line them up across the bottom bar ?

Stacked is a PITA....I liked the way XP did it before.

Are you talking about icons (as in Jonathan N. Little's screenshot), or tiles in the taskbar?

In the first case, he's probably right; I've never seen that.

In the much more likely second case, if you're talking about taskbar tiles:

1) Right-click an empty area in the taskbar (if you don't have any, close applications until you do). If "Lock the taskbar" is checked, uncheck it. If it's not checked, skip this step.

2) Right-click an empty area in the taskbar and choose "Properties."

3) In the dialog that appears, choose the "Taskbar" tab, where you'll see a pull-down button with the following options (one of them will be showing, of course):
        [Always combine, hide labels]
        [Combine when taskbar is full]
        [Never combine]
Choose the desired option. Click "Apply," then "OK."

4) Lock the taskbar using the technique described in step 1. This will prevent inadvertent changes.
